Why should you organize your books?

Organizing your books offers numerous benefits:

  • Easy access to books you want to read
  • Enhances the aesthetic appeal of your home
  • Preserves the condition of your books
  • Allows for efficient categorization and sorting of your collection

What methods can you use to organize your books?

There are several popular methods to consider when it comes to organizing your books:

  • Alphabetical order
  • Genre or subject
  • Author
  • Color
  • Size

Each method has its own advantages and charm. Choose the one that suits your personal preferences and complements your home’s aesthetic.

How to organize your books alphabetically

Organizing books alphabetically is a classic and practical method. Follow these steps:

  1. Sort books from A to Z by the author’s last name
  2. For books by the same author, arrange them chronologically by publication date
  3. Consider using bookends or alphabet dividers to separate letters

How to organize your books by genre or subject

If genre or subject-based organization is your preference, here’s what you can do:

  1. Categorize books into preferred genres or subjects, such as fiction, non-fiction, history, etc.
  2. Consider arranging genres or subjects alphabetically or by importance
  3. Add clear labels or tags to shelves to facilitate easy identification

How to organize your books by author

If you’re a fan of a particular author and love collecting their works, organizing by author may be ideal:

  1. Group books by the same author together
  2. Organize them alphabetically by the author’s last name
  3. Consider arranging their works chronologically within each author’s section

How to organize your books by color

If you’re seeking a visually stunning bookshelf, organizing by color can create a vibrant and aesthetically pleasing display:

  1. Sort books by their spine color, starting from one end of the spectrum to the other
  2. Create an attractive ombre effect or pattern by blending different colors
  3. For books with multiple colors, consider organizing them by the dominant color or the color that is visually the most appealing

How to organize your books by size

If you have books of varying sizes, arranging them by size can create a visually balanced display:

  1. Sort books from tallest to shortest or vice versa
  2. Create visually appealing stacks or groups by placing books of similar size together
  3. Consider using bookends or decorative objects to add stability and charm
